Matt Bishop, a UC Davis associate professor of computer science, studies and teaches vulnerability analysis -- how to identify the holes in a computer system and plug them. He can discuss security breaches like the recent Microsoft break-in.
Bishop teaches vulnerability analysis as a tactical struggle against conventional thinking. He has assigned undergraduate students in his security class to read Machiavelli and "The Art of War" by Sun Tzu. "Understanding the attacker philosophy is fundamental to understanding computer security," Bishop says. "That philosophy is: Attack the power structure using its own tools in ways that it never expected."
Bishop wants to teach computer designers and programmers to make new systems more secure. And he's developing a model to make it easier to look for vulnerabilities and fix them.
The UC Davis Computer Security Research Laboratory is recognized by the U.S. National Security Agency as a center of excellence.
Media Resources
Andy Fell, Research news (emphasis: biological and physical sciences, and engineering), 530-752-4533, ahfell@ucdavis.edu